Grilled Pork Chops with Gourmet Garden Giveaway

Ingredients:
Pork Chops – I used bone in but you could also use boneless
1 Tbsp. Gourmet Garden Chunky Garlic
3/4 Tbsp. Gourmet Garden Italian Herb
1/2 cup olive oil
1/2 cup Chicken broth
Salt & Pepper

Instructions:

Grab your Gourmet Garden Chunky Garlic and Italian Herbs

Add the Garlic and Italian Herbs to the olive oil

Mix well

Brush the mixture onto both sides of each pork chop.  Also add salt and pepper to each side of the pork chops. Put in the fridge for several hours or over night to marinate.  Pull the pork chops out of the fridge about an hour before cooking so they can come to room temperature.

Preheat your oven to 400 degrees.  Heat up your grill and grill the pork chops on each side for 3 minutes.  Transfer the pork chops to a baking dish.  Put 1/2 chicken broth into the baking dish.  This helps keep the pork chops moist.

Bake the pork chops in the oven for 10-15 minutes (or until juices run clear) and serve.

I have tried several recipes from the recipes on their site and have really enjoyed them.  Here are some great things about their Herbs & Spices:

  • Made with organic herbs (except Ginger)
  • Gourmet Garden Herbs and Spices are harvest, simply washed, chopped, blended and packed fresh into squeezable tubes.
  • Gluten free (except Italian Herbs)
  • Lasts 3 months in the fridge (I also heard they last 6 months in the freezer and you can use directly from frozen – like the herbs still squeeze just fine out of the tube from the freezer)
  • Contains equivalent of 3 bunches of herbs
  • 1 tsp Gourmet Garden = 1 tsp fresh herbs
